Types of Welcome Bonuses
Welcome bonuses vary in terms of their type and features. The primary distinction lies between no-deposit and deposit-match welcome bonuses:
- No-deposit bonuses: These rewards are available without requiring a user to make an initial deposit, allowing players to start playing with virtual funds.
- Deposit-match bonuses: In this scenario, the platform matches a player’s first deposit or provides additional credits up to a certain amount.
Some websites may offer other variations of welcome offers, such as:
- Free spins: Players receive free spin opportunities for specific games without requiring an initial deposit.
- Cashback: The website returns a percentage of the user’s net losses over a set period or game.
- Bonus wheel: Platforms present players with virtual wheels that can award instant cash, spins, or other rewards upon completion.
